Important Participation Information

For those planning to join the adventure at Wolfland, it’s essential to be aware of some important participation guidelines. Participants must meet specific criteria to ensure safety and enjoyment for everyone involved.

Requirement Details
Minimum Age 15 years (underage must be accompanied)
Mobility Restrictions Not suitable for individuals with impairments
Prohibited Items No umbrellas or walking sticks
Weather Preparedness Expect wet conditions during the hike
Group Size Exclusive experience for your group only

Booking and Cancellation Policy

When planning a visit to Wolfland, understanding the booking and cancellation policy is essential for a smooth experience.

Reservations start at €399.00 per person for a private tour, tailored just for your group. To secure your spot, booking ahead is recommended, especially during peak seasons.

If plans change, guests can cancel up to three days in advance for a full refund, ensuring flexibility. However, cancellations made less than three days prior won’t receive a refund, so it’s wise to finalize your plans early.
